Set up a junk list

Block unwanted senders permanently and server-side.

With the junk/spam list (internally "Blocked senders") you block unwanted senders. The block works server-side and permanently — affected mail never reaches your inbox in the first place. This guide shows blocking from within a mail and managing the list.

1. Block a sender directly

  1. Open a mail from the unwanted sender.
  2. Choose the action "Block sender" (or "Add to junk list").
  3. The sender is added to the list immediately; future mail from them is filtered out.

2. Manage the list

  1. Open the Settings via the avatar menu (top right) and go to the Blocked senders tab.
  2. You see all blocked addresses. Here you can add entries (individual addresses or whole domains) or remove them again.
  3. Changes take effect immediately.

3. Extend with filters

For finer rules — by subject or keyword rather than sender — additionally use filter rules, e.g. "move everything with ‘prize draw' in the subject to trash". Blacklist and filters complement each other.
